Understanding the Core Gameplay of Chicken Road 2
At its heart, the gameplay of chicken road 2 is incredibly straightforward. Players take control of a brave (or perhaps reckless) chicken attempting to reach the other side of a perpetually busy road. The primary objective is to navigate the chicken safely past an endless stream of cars, trucks, and other vehicular obstacles. Success relies heavily on precise timing; a split-second decision can be the difference between a high score and a feathery demise. Collecting coins along the way adds an extra layer of challenge and reward.
- Tap the screen to make the chicken move forward a short distance.
- Carefully time your taps to avoid collisions with oncoming traffic.
- Collect coins to earn points and unlock new features.
- Be aware of the increasing speed and frequency of cars as you progress.

Coin Collection and Strategic Usage
Coins are the in-game currency of chicken road 2, earned by successfully guiding your chicken past traffic while collecting them along the way. These coins aren’t just for show; they can be strategically used to unlock a variety of power-ups and customizations that significantly enhance your gameplay experience. The most obvious use of coins is purchasing new chickens with unique designs and abilities. Some chickens might offer increased coin collection rates, while others could provide temporary invincibility or a shield against collisions. However, smart coin management is crucial. Resist the temptation to splurge on every available item; prioritize the power-ups that best suit your play style and the challenges you’re facing.
| Shield | 100 | Protects against one collision. |
| Magnet | 150 | Attracts nearby coins. |
| Double Coins | 200 | Doubles coin earnings for a limited time. |
| Invincibility | 250 | Temporarily makes the chicken immune to damage. |
Power-Ups and Their Strategic Application
The power-ups available in chicken road 2 can significantly aid your quest for a high score. Each power-up offers a distinct advantage and should be used strategically to maximize its impact. The Shield provides a safety net, allowing you to survive a single collision that would otherwise end your run, useful nearing sections with very heavy traffic. The Magnet increases coin collection, valuable for maximizing your earnings. The Double Coins power-up is best saved for key moments when you anticipate a substantial coin haul, effectively doubling your rewards. Finally, the Invincibility power-up grants a temporary reprieve from all dangers, allowing you to navigate even the most treacherous sections with confidence.
